Hebrew-English Dictionary
Strongs: H3176
Hebrew: יָחַל
Transliteration: yâchal
Pronunciation: yaw-chal'
Part of Speech: Verb
Bible Usage: (cause {to} {have} make to) {hope} be {pained} {stay} {tarry} {trust} wait.
Definition:
to wait; by implication to be {patient} hope
1. to wait, hope, expect
a. (Niphal) to wait
b. (Piel)
1. to wait, await, tarry
2. to wait for, hope for
c. (Hiphil) to wait, tarry, wait for, hope for
